Temperature Control Table

1/16 DIN PID Control CE marking, best option for temperature controller with low cost and high stability Heater break alarm (HBA) added to increase the overall safety Other functions available upon request Technical Data Thermocouple short circuit/open circuit protection Short circuit, open circuit and system short circuit protection. Live temperature display Simultaneously display the current value and the set value Auto / Manual mode Selectable auto / manual mode, gives user different options under different circumstances. Plug and use Automatically detects parts such as the manifold or the nozzle. Can function without manual settings. Ambient temperature compensation The change in ambient temperature brings possible uncertainties when it comes to temperature control. AAP controllers contain ambient temperature sensors inside, to compensate the change in ambient temperature automatically, in order to control the temperature precisely. Compatible with J/K Type thermocouple Support J and K type thermocouple, user can use either type Selectable °C/°F  Display Can switch the temperature unit via the menu Overheating protection Automatic stops the current output when temperature is over the set value + the limit. The limit value can be set. Autotuning AAP controllers focus heavily on power saving, setting the sample rate to 4ms to quickly adjust the output in order to reduce the power consumption. Specifications Power AC110V / 220V Frequenct  50 / 60 Hz Power consumption ~2VA Memory FLASHROM Sensor input (Thermocouple) : K , J Temperature Range 0~800°C Sample Frequency   80 samples / second Precision to 0.1°C Tolerance ±0.5°C (Under normal load) Main control output SSR / TRIAC Operatng current 1320W Rated power 12A Control method PID Alarm output 1a SPST-NO, 250VAC,8A(resistive load) Short circuit protection response time <8ms Working temperature and humidity  -10 ~ 50°C (In case of condensation)20%~90% RR Storage temperature -25 ~ 65°C (without condensation) Dimension W48 x H48 x D91 mm Weight ~120 g
